Our fast-paced Emergency Department is a MIEMSS Designated Level III Trauma Center, Primary Stroke Center, and Cardiac Interventional Center.

We provide advanced emergency care to approximately 72,000 patients annually, including 3,800 trauma cases, utilizing cutting-edge technology and expertise.

We specialize in the emergency treatment and stabilization of a broad spectrum of illnesses and injuries, including multi-system trauma, life-threatening medical conditions, general medical-surgical emergencies, orthopedic and neurological injuries, minor trauma, and psychiatric crises for both adult and pediatric patients.

Requirements: Education - ASN required.

BSN Preferred.

Experience - Minimum of one year of experience in a hospital setting required.

Licensure/Certification - Specialty certification recognized by the Magnet Recognition Program preferred.

Current license to practice as Registered Nurse in the State of Maryland, or if resident of a state that participates in Nurse Multi-State Compact agreement, holds Registered Nurse License from that state that is designated as "Compact" or "Multi-State Privilege" using primary source verification and provides additional documentation as required by the Maryland Board of Nursing.

RN License from a compact state with a designation of "Single State" does not meet the requirement and nurse must obtain a Maryland license.

Specialty certification preferred.

Knowledge/Skills/Abilities - Ability to apply the standards of professional nursing practice with compassion and empathy.

Basic computer skills required.

Must possess a high level of organization and communication skills.
